How Raising Awareness with a Fallen Police Officer Flag: A Symbol of Respect and Devotion Actually Works

At its core, Raising Awareness with a Fallen Police Officer Flag: A Symbol of Respect and Devotion operates as a memorial tool and a conversation starter. Typically, such a flag incorporates elements like the officer's badge number, name, or department insignia, often alongside traditional patriotic colors to signify service to the community. When displayed at homes, memorial events, or local stations, it serves as a constant reminder of the individual’s contribution and the cost of protecting others. For example, a family might raise this flag outside their home during Police Week, using it to invite neighbors to pause and reflect. Organizations may also use it during ceremonies or educational programs to discuss the realities of law enforcement work in a neutral, factual manner. The process is straightforward: the flag is ordered, received, and then presented with appropriate ceremony, often accompanied by a moment of silence or a brief reading. This simplicity is part of its strength, allowing anyone to participate in remembrance without needing specialized training or background.

Common Questions People Have About Raising Awareness with a Fallen Police Officer Flag: A Symbol of Respect and Devotion

Many individuals who encounter this concept have practical questions about its use and meaning. One common query is where and when it is appropriate to display such a flag. Generally, it is suitable for private memorials, community gatherings, or solemn observances rather than everyday use, and it should be treated with the same respect as other ceremonial flags. Another frequent question concerns customization—whether names, dates, or badges can be included. The answer is often yes, as these personal details help transform the flag from a generic symbol into a specific tribute, deepening its emotional resonance. People also wonder how this practice aligns with broader flag etiquette. In most cases, the same rules apply: the flag should be handled with care, displayed in a dignified manner, and retired respectfully if it becomes worn. Things People Often Misunderstand

Misconceptions can cloud the true purpose of this symbol. One misunderstanding is that the flag represents a political statement about policing policies rather than a personal tribute to an individual's service and sacrifice. In reality, for most participants, it is about honoring a specific person’s dedication and the community they served. Another myth is that using such a flag is a recent invention; in practice, memorial flags for fallen heroes have long been part of military and first responder traditions, with this iteration drawing from that established custom. Some also assume that only law enforcement families can or should use the flag, when in fact, community members who wish to express respect may also do so appropriately.
